What is the cheapest month to fly from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ide is June, where tickets cost £1,038 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is £1,684 and £1,635 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Glasgow Intl Airport to Adelaide, you should book around 2 weeks before departure, which saves you about 35%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Glasgow to Adelaide?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ional return ticket. You could then fly to Adelaide with an airline and back to Glasgow with another airline.
